Flow Solutions
You can build and improve your existing workflows with AppExchange’s Flow solutions. These are drag-and-drop building blocks that perform new actions on your existing software without requiring you to write code or manage complex integrations.
Many Flows automate existing workflows, accelerating productivity and allowing staff to focus on higher-level tasks. For example, call center agents can automate case creation and resolve cases faster with call scripting. Managers can easily assign new members to teams and distribute leads. Knowledge workers can create documents with the click of a button. IT staff can simplify dashboard creation for different groups and quickly provision, update, and delete users for popular apps like Microsoft 365, Concur, Box, and Dropbox.
Flows can automate sales proposals, keep calendars and contacts in sync, and allow employees to check the weather forecast as they make travel plans, allowing teams to work faster and collaborate without distracting back-and-forth messaging.
Flows can also add new capabilities to your everyday processes without disrupting users as they work. For example, they can seamlessly accept credit card payments, conduct credit checks, send feedback surveys, or add a video player to your content.

AppExchange Collections
AppExchange Collections let you zero in on solutions that suit your niche. There are two types: Industry Collections and Product Collections. Both are located on the top navigation bar on appexchange.com.
Every industry has unique needs, and the dozen curated Industry Collections take you directly to apps that address challenges specific to financial services, healthcare and life sciences, education, government, manufacturing, media, nonprofits, and other types of businesses.
For example, manufacturers generate price quotes for complex products and services with Conga CPQ. Healthcare systems match patients to the right providers, schedule appointments, and sync with other providers to coordinate care with Kyruus’ ProviderMatch for Salesforce. School districts connect teachers, administrators, and leaders with the information they need to address student needs, engage families, and set up new processes to improve results with the free K-12 Architecture Kit.
Product Collections enable you to search for apps and experts that extend Salesforce. For example, for Sales Cloud users, Mercury SMS speeds customer interactions through text messaging, MuleSoft dataloader.io imports, exports, and deletes unlimited amounts of data, and Formstack makes it easy to build your own forms.
Service Cloud users can manage teams and measure performance with Service & Support Dashboards and enable voice telephony with Natterbox.
Other prebuilt apps extend the capabilities of Marketing Cloud, Financial Services Cloud, Health Cloud, Experience Cloud, Net Zero Cloud, or any other Salesforce product. All will lead you to easy shortcuts, so your teams boost productivity and impress customers with new experiences.
